Given fractions are 9106/759,9811/545
Formula to find GCF of Fractions is
GCF =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ators
As per the formula GCF of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the GCF of Numerators and LCM of Denominators
In the given fractions GCF of Numerators means GCF of 9106,9811
Greatest Common Factor of Numerators i.e. GCF of 9106,9811 is 1 .
LCM of Denominators means LCM of 759,545 as per the given fractions.
LCM of 759,545 is 413655 as it is the smallest common factor for both these numbers.
Lets's calculate GCF of 9106,9811
∴ So GCF of numbers is 1 because of no common factors present between them.
Factors of 9106
List of positive integer factors of 9106 that divides 9106 without a remainder.
1,2,29,58,157,314,4553,9106
Factors of 9811
List of positive integer factors of 9811 that divides 9811 without a remainder.
1,9811
Greatest Common Factor
We found the factors 9106,9811 . The biggest common factor number is the GCF number.
So the greatest common factor 9106,9811 is 1.
Lets's calculate LCM of 759,545
Given numbers has no common factors except 1. So, there LCM is their product i.e 413655
Thus GCF of Fractions = GCF of Numerators/LCM of Denominators = 1/413655
Therefore, the GCF of Fractions 9106/759,9811/545 is 1/413655
